5 dead as plane with 19 onboard crashes during takeoff at Kathmandu airport
![]() 2798 Wednesday, 24 July, 2024, 11:06 At least five people have died as a Saurya Airlines flight skid off the runway while taking off from the Tribhuvan International Airport on Wednesday morning. The incident occurred at approximately 11 am as the flight was departing for Pokhara, according to news agency PTI. Sources said that the plane caught fire upon impact, but the blaze was quickly extinguished by emergency responders. The pilot was transported to a nearby hospital, PTI reported. No further details regarding the pilot's condition have been released. |
